University of Khartoum

Education Administration ProgramsKhartoum, Sudan1001-5000 Employees

The University of Khartoum, located in Khartoum, Sudan, traces its origins to Gordon Memorial College, founded in 1898 and officially opened in 1902. Over time, the institution broadened from a primary and vocational focus to higher education, and in 1945 a unified administration was established in collaboration with the University of London. In 1951 the college was upgraded to Khartoum University College, with the University of London administering examinations and awarding degrees.

Historically, the college encompassed a broad mix of disciplines, including Agriculture, Arts, Law, Science, Engineering and Veterinary Science. In 2020 the university partnered with the United Nations Development Programme to implement initiatives. Today, the University of Khartoum operates in Khartoum, serving students and researchers pursuing higher education and professional training across multiple disciplines.
